When the Kingdom Comes: Lessons from the Smithton Outpouring

Rate this book
Three years ago, few people had heard of Smithton, Missouri. But when Smithton Community Church experienced a powerful revival, the church and its pastor, Steve Gray, gained international prominence. Newsweek described a church service there as a five-hour Pentecostal power surge, a phenomenon that has attracted visitors from all over the world. When the Kingdom Comes chronicles the resurgence that has rocked this small town and explores the various facets of revival, answering questions such How do we invite revival?
What does it look like when it comes?
What is the cost?
What happens to us as individuals, churches, and the church?
What stops revival?
How can the church overcome her historic blocks to revival?
We live in a day when the kingdom of God is forcefully breaking into our lives, churches, and communities, just as it did when Jesus walked on the earth, Gray writes. Readers will be inspired to examine their own hearts and prepare for the miracle of revival.
